摘要
随着建筑模型信息量的加大、复杂性的提高,现有的BIM平台无法及时有效的存储、读取和分享信息,阻碍了装配式混凝土建筑的发展。文章通过分析各阶段的计价信息结构,建立计价信息模型,并构建基于CALS理论的信息平台,利用IFC标准对计价信息的标准化表达进行扩展。这不仅可以增强各参与主体间的沟通协作,实现信息的零损耗交互,而且可以实现实时自动计价的功能,为装配式混凝土建筑的造价管理研究提供新思路。
With the increasing amount of information and complexity of building models,existing BIM platforms cannot store,read,and share information in a timely and effective manner,hindering the development of fabricated concrete buildings.This paper analyzes the entire process of cost management based on CALS theory,analyzes the pricing information structure,and establishes a pricing information model.And by constructing an information platform based on CALS theory,the IFC standard is used to expand the standardized expression of pricing information.This not only enhances the communication and cooperation among the participating entities,and realizes the zero loss interaction of information,but also can realize the function of real-time automatic pricing,providing new ideas for the research on the cost management of prefabricated concrete buildings.
